NC State jumps to big lead on UNC, cruises to 39-20 victory
Posted Nov 25, 2023
Brennan Armstrong threw three TD passes while NC State’s defense dominated North Carolina's Drake Maye-led offense on the way to a 39-20 win on Saturday. Kevin Concepcion had two scoring catches, part of an efficient offense that controlled the football while leaving Maye and the Tar Heels’ high-powered attack on the sideline much of the night.
